[1] The origin of Pacific decadal climate variability is investigated in a coupled ocean-atmosphere general circulation model. The impact of regional ocean-atmosphere coupling and oceanic teleconnection on decadal variability is evaluated by performing a set of specifically designed experiments. It is found that decadal variability in the tropical and North Pacific originates predominantly from local coupled ocean-atmosphere processes within the tropical and North Pacific region, respecively. Furthermore, tropical Pacific decadal variability appears to be associated with higher baroclinic modes and can be enhanced substantially by extratropical-tropical oceanic teleconnection.
